问题标签 [gqlquery]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
google-app-engine - 带变量的 GAE gqlquery
如果我想使用我设置的变量运行 GqlQuery,这可能吗?
例如:
这导致:
解析错误:符号处的 WHERE 条件无效
我对这一切都错了吗?谢谢你的时间。
python - 如何在 App Engine 中进行分组
GROUP
在 App Engine 中是否有某种方法可以通过GQL或Query
方法进行 BY?
我做了一些研究,我读到GQLGROUP BY
中没有,看起来课堂上也没有。Query
如果有任何资源或任何方法可以用Python实现,请告诉我。
编辑
我还读过它可以GROUP BY
用Map Reduce制作。如果有人有这方面的经验,将接受帮助。
谢谢。
python - 在python中为预先存在的字典键添加一个值
我一直在尝试向预先存在的字典键添加一个值。该值来自Car
具有名为 的属性的 db.Model price
。
尝试了两个代码块(如下),但得到了 AttributeError: 'GqlQuery' object has no attribute 'price'。
我想要得到的是:
items = {"BE1234":["2","100"],"BE1923":["31","200"],"BE2032":["19","300"], etc}
更新(最终工作代码)
google-app-engine - 如何从 GQL 中的另一个模型类中选择没有引用的所有行?
我有
我想
如何在 GQL 中做到这一点
python - GQL 查询的意外空结果
令人惊讶的是,在做了很多查询之后没有问题。我遇到了第一个奇怪的 GQL 问题。
以下是称为反馈的模型的属性:
在 index.yaml 中配置了以下内容:
当我查询所有按日期排序的反馈数据时,它会返回所有结果:
type属性存储在type = db.IntegerProperty(default=1, required=False, indexed=True)中,共有8行Feedback数据,类型为整数1。
但是,当我查询时:
它一直给我返回空的结果。出了什么问题?
更新
该索引正在服务:
google-app-engine - 仅针对会话的 GqlQuery 结果?
我的应用程序、Datastore、webapp2 和特定于表单的“响应”都在工作:) 但我需要加载页面而不显示以前访问者的查询结果。在他们提交表单后,我只需要当前表单提交者的查询结果。这是一个会话或标题解决方案,还是我可以编辑 GqlQuery 来完成这个?
^ ^ 最后一部分是我的“回复”,只有在当前访问者提交表单后才会出现。
python - 查询数据存储:“NoneType”对象没有属性
当我运行这个 if 块时:
该过程跳转到该if
块,但是,然后,我收到此错误消息:
既然我曾经.put()
插入记录并.get()
访问它,为什么合同的价值是None
?
提前感谢您的帮助!
这里是整个代码:
google-app-engine - 简单的 App Engine 查询无效
通过这个看似微不足道的 GQL 查询,我得到了一个“无效的 GQL 查询字符串”:
删除 OR 子句后,对于任一属性,它都可以正常工作。Event 表的这些属性是互斥的(没有事件将 firstPlayer 和 secondPlayer 设置为同一个玩家)。有任何想法吗?
google-app-engine - 管理控制台 GQL 查询:按日期订购时未找到索引
我的 datastore-indexes.xml 看起来像这样:
数据存储管理控制台实际上在数据/数据存储索引下显示了这一点:
但是,当我转到数据存储查看器并执行by gql
查询时:
我得到以下回复:
我有什么明显的遗漏吗?我的指数公式有什么问题吗?